Enjoy a morning trek to the top of the highest peak in Wayanad. Take in the stunning views of the surrounding hills and the heart-shaped lake on the way up. After lunch, visit Pookode Lake, a serene freshwater lake surrounded by forests. End the day with a visit to the Edakkal Caves, which contain ancient petroglyphs and offer sweeping views of the valley below.
Start your day with a visit to the ancient Thirunelli Temple, nestled in the Brahmagiri Hills. Take a dip in the nearby Papanasini river, believed to wash away sins. After lunch, embark on a challenging trek to the Brahmagiri Peak, which offers panoramic views of the surrounding forests and hills. End the day with a visit to the peaceful Pakshipathalam Bird Sanctuary, home to a variety of bird species.
Visit the largest earthen dam in India, the Banasura Sagar Dam, in the morning. Enjoy a boat ride on the serene waters and take in the beautiful views of the surrounding hills. After lunch, trek to the stunning Meenmutty Falls, which cascade down from a height of 300 meters. End the day with a visit to the Kuruva Island, a lush green island on the Kabini river, home to a variety of flora and fauna.
Embark on a morning jeep safari to the Muthanga Wildlife Sanctuary, home to a variety of animals such as elephants, tigers, and deer. After lunch, trek to the picturesque Soochipara Falls, which cascade down from a height of 200 meters and offer breathtaking views of the surrounding forests. End the day with a visit to the Chethalayam Falls, a hidden gem in the forests of Wayanad.
